Output 1cb255fa136bcfe600bd31d7aa7ea558148002081d0c3988cc2667f2bd09272a:3

value
53488888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0691fa592bb690a80425210b186349062bae79e7 OP_EQUAL
address
32HkrREbGEkeyo8BTf1PnKB9XUowhcyhwE
transaction
1cb255fa136bcfe600bd31d7aa7ea558148002081d0c3988cc2667f2bd09272a
spent
true